Legal Fire Safety Requirements in Ireland
The Health and Safety Authority (HSA) in Ireland mandates that employers assess fire risks and implement appropriate firefighting measures. Certification training ensures that personnel are equipped to handle emergencies effectively. Here’s what businesses can expect:
- Compliance with Safety Regulations: Fire safety legislation enforces the appointment of designated individuals to oversee fire safety measures.
- Documentation and Reporting: Compliance and audit trails are easier to establish with qualified staff on board.
Fire Risk Management Training
Fire Wardens and Fire Marshals are integral to effective fire risk management. Their roles include:
- Identifying Hazards: Regular inspections to identify potential fire hazards in the workplace.
- Risk Assessment: Conduct regular risk assessments and suggest improvements.
- Implemented Action Plans: Ensuring fire safety policies are implemented and regularly updated.
Emergency Evacuation Planning
Effective emergency procedures save lives. Certification trainings prepare Fire Wardens and Fire Marshals to:
- Create Evacuation Plans: Develop clear and efficient emergency evacuation procedures tailored to the specific workplace environment.
- Drills and Trainings: Conduct regular fire drills to ensure staff are familiar with evacuation routes and safe assembly points.
Improved Emergency Response
In an emergency, time is crucial. Trained Fire Wardens and Fire Marshals are equipped to:
- Act Quickly: Respond swiftly and effectively during fire incidents to minimize risk and ensure safety.
- Coordinate with Fire Services: Serve as the point of contact for fire services upon their arrival, facilitating a faster, more organized response.
